What will you be doing?
As a Microsoft Dynamics Administrator in the Corporate Systems team, you will be working in a team that is responsible for various administrative responsibilities in our Microsoft Dynamics solution and providing support for approximately 2,600 users globally. You will be reporting to the Corporate Systems SVP.
Job Responsibilities
In summary, you will spend most of your time working as a member of the Corporate Systems Dynamics Administration team, managing day-to-day activities and providing support to the 2,600 users. Below are some details:
- Participating in the global daily stand up
- Reviewing user requests from various countries in the Americas, EMEA and APAC and triaging them as appropriate to various teams.
- Reviewing relevant user requests in more detail, troubleshooting any issues as required and solutioning them accordingly.
- Assisting in managing user licensing requests and inventory.
- Performing various analyses as required to maintain data quality.
- Manipulating data, including extracts, analyses, bulk uploads, etc.
- Assisting users and coaching them on various processes and system functionality
Requirements
- 3+ years of experience in a similar role managing, administering, or architecting in the Microsoft Dynamics 365 / CRM platform, the entity model, security model, and Web services
- Experience with ADO.NET, ASP.NET, Windows Communication and Workflow Foundations; experience in Microsoft technology stack (e.g., .NET/C#, SQL Server, Azure,) preferred.
- Experience in the Plugin, Workflow, Custom Workflow Development, Java Script, console application, Ribbon workbench, Business Rule and Business Process Flow
- Experience with Power Platform (i.e. automate, apps, BI); knowledge of Python a plus.
- Hands-on experience with Dynamics CRM upgrades, migrations, and integrations across other systems (i.e. NetSuite, Celigo)
- Some experience in working with Azure DevOps and Agile methodologies including Scrum, Waterfall, or Kanban
